Following the International Fire Engineering Guidelines, the principal designer may use our experienced Engineers’ team in two different ways: designing a fire safety system and components or evaluating a given fire safety system. Our team can apply Fire Engineering either in the early stages of a project when the building design evolves or in the later stages when the design has become essentially fixed. In both cases, a fire engineering evaluation will be carried out to demonstrate that the building solution meets the pertinent objectives or performance requirements of the relevant code and other client/stakeholder’s needs.


Our approach is that, in any case, by understanding the building’s objective along with the Fire Code’s intent, we can provide alternative solutions, fully compliant, feasible and practical.In a modern world, Fire Engineers can use Information Technologies and Artificial Intelligence to provide essential support in buildings’ design and assessment. Computational Fluid Dynamics (CFD), Evacuation Modelling, Sprinkler Flow Analysis, are only some of the tools used to evaluate the design’s effectiveness and system’s performance before even installing it. Fire Experts will produce these reports and, more importantly, appraise the results providing the information required to fine tweak the design and systems getting the most out of them.
